Ancient Chinese Elegance

Chinese calligraphy, with its flowing lines and expressive characters, is a testament to the harmony and balance sought in traditional Chinese aesthetics. The art form has evolved over the centuries, reflecting the changing cultural and philosophical landscapes of the time. From the simplicity of the Oracle Bone Script to the fluidity of the Cursive Script, each style tells a story of its own.

The ancient Chinese gardens, with their carefully planned landscapes and tranquil ponds, are a reflection of the desire for a harmonious relationship with nature. These gardens are not just places of beauty, but also spaces for contemplation and spiritual rejuvenation. The design principles of these gardens are deeply rooted in the philosophical concepts of Yin and Yang, embodying the balance of opposites.

Finally, let us not forget the intricate designs and rich colors of Chinese silk, which have been a hallmark of Chinese elegance for centuries. The art of silk production and embroidery has been perfected over time, with each region developing its own unique styles and techniques. The shimmering silk garments and intricate embroidery work are a testament to the craftsmanship and artistry of the Chinese people.
